#1 Le 22/09/2006, à 21:53
- casimir
Install Serveur LAMP [Closed] [résolut en réinstallant ubuntu]
Bonjour, apés un petit probleme que je n'ai pu résoudre un fichier mysql.sock (je ne sais plus le nom exact) introuvable lors du lancement de mysql, je decide de reinstaller le serveur puis mysql ne se lance toujours pas j'avais installé tout ca je ne sais plus comment, je reprend donc à zero je suprime les répertoires que je trouve apache2 apache mysql php5 php4, en fait tout ce que je trouve, et je réinstall. apache2+mysql-server+php5+phpmyadmin
mais maintenant quand je fait http://localhost une fenetre de téléchargement s'ouvre alors j'install php4 avec php5 mais c'est pareil que dois-je faire maintenant.
merci de votre aide!
(en fait ca m'est déja arrivé me rappel plus comment je l'ai résolut c'était sur une fédora à l'époque.
Dernière modification par casimir (Le 30/09/2006, à 19:24)
Hors ligne
#2 Le 22/09/2006, à 23:16
- gilloud
Re : Install Serveur LAMP [Closed] [résolut en réinstallant ubuntu]
Hello, je suis dans le même cas que toi. j'ai suivi le tutorial http://doc.ubuntu-fr.org/serveur/lamp_bis ne marchant pas, j'ai tout désisnstaller avec synaptic remis au propre, recommencé, apache marche mais dès que je met un fichier php, il me propose de le télécharger au lieu de l'interpréter...
je sais que ce problème est une mauvaise configuration du httpd.conf ou de apache2.conf, un module qui manque ou un truc du genre... Quelqu'un sait-il ?
Merci bien en tout cas !
A bientôt !
www.zikula.fr
Hors ligne
#3 Le 22/09/2006, à 23:40
- gilloud
Re : Install Serveur LAMP [Closed] [résolut en réinstallant ubuntu]
http://forum.ubuntu-fr.org/viewtopic.php?id=26356 je m'en suis sortit avec ca !
bon courage !
www.zikula.fr
Hors ligne
#4 Le 23/09/2006, à 11:49
- casimir
Re : Install Serveur LAMP [Closed] [résolut en réinstallant ubuntu]
Voici ce que j'ai dans apache et mysql il y en a peut etre en trop? (en confilit)
dpkg -l |grep apache
ii apache 1.3.34-2ubuntu0.1 versatile, high-performance HTTP server
ii apache-common 1.3.34-2ubuntu0.1 support files for all Apache webservers
ri apache2-common 2.0.55-4ubuntu2.1 next generation, scalable, extendable web se
rc apache2-doc 2.0.55-4ubuntu2.1 documentation for apache2
ri apache2-mpm-prefork 2.0.55-4ubuntu2.1 traditional model for Apache2
ii apache2-utils 2.0.55-4ubuntu2.1 utility programs for webservers
ii libapache-mod-php4 4.4.2-1build1 server-side, HTML-embedded scripting languag
rc libapache-mod-php5 5.1.4-1.dotdeb.1 PHP 5 scripting language - apache 1.3 module
rc libapache2-mod-auth-mysql 4.3.9-2ubuntu1 Apache 2 module for MySQL authentication
rc libapache2-mod-encoding 20040616-4 Apache2 module for non-ascii filename intero
ii libapache2-mod-php5 5.1.2-1ubuntu3.2 server-side, HTML-embedded scripting languag
rc libapache2-mod-php5.0 5.0.5-0.8~hoary1 HTML-embedded scripting language (apache 2.0
ii libiconv-hook1 0.0.20021209-6.1 extension of iconv for libapache-mod-encodin
justclo@ubuntu:~$ dpkg -l |grep mysql
rc libapache2-mod-auth-mysql 4.3.9-2ubuntu1 Apache 2 module for MySQL authentication
ii libdbd-mysql-perl 3.0002-2build1 A Perl5 database interface to the MySQL data
ii libmysqlclient12 4.0.24-10ubuntu2.3 mysql database client library
ii libmysqlclient14 4.1.15-1ubuntu5 mysql database client library
ii libmysqlclient15-dev 5.0.22-0ubuntu6.06.2 mysql database development files
ii libmysqlclient15off 5.0.22-0ubuntu6.06.2 mysql database client library
rc mysql-admin 1.1.6-1build1 GUI tool for intuitive MySQL administration
ii mysql-client-5.0 5.0.22-0ubuntu6.06.2 mysql database client binaries
ii mysql-common 5.0.22-0ubuntu6.06.2 mysql database common files (e.g. /etc/mysql
rc mysql-common-4.1 4.1.12-1ubuntu3.2 mysql database common files (e.g. /etc/mysql
ii mysql-server 5.0.22-0ubuntu6.06.2 mysql database server (current version)
ic mysql-server-4.1 4.1.12-1ubuntu3.2 mysql database server binaries
ii mysql-server-5.0 5.0.22-0ubuntu6.06.2 mysql database server binaries
rc php4-mysql 4.4.2-1build1 MySQL module for php4
ii php5-mysql 5.1.2-1ubuntu3.2 MySQL module for php5
ii php5-mysqli 5.1.2-1ubuntu3.2 MySQL Improved module for php5
rc php5.0-mysql 5.0.5-0.8~hoary1 MySQL module for PHP 5.0
ii python-mysqldb 1.2.1c3-4ubuntu4 A Python interface to MySQL
ii python2.4-mysqldb 1.2.1c3-4ubuntu4 A Python interface to MySQL
Voici ce que j'ai lorsque je relance mysql
sudo /etc/init.d/mysql restart
Password:
Stopping MySQL database server: mysqld.
/etc/init.d/mysql[6652]: WARNING: /etc/mysql/my.cnf cannot be read. See README.Debian.gz
Starting MySQL database server: mysqld.
.
.
.
.
.
.
.
.
.
.
.
.
.
...failed or took more than 6s.
Please take a look at the syslog.
/usr/bin/mysqladmin: connect to server at 'localhost' failed
error: 'Can't connect to local MySQL server through socket '/var/run/mysqld/mysqld.sock' (2)'
Check that mysqld is running and that the socket: '/var/run/mysqld/mysqld.sock' exists!
Pour apache2 ca a l'air bon!
sudo /etc/init.d/apache2 reload
* Reloading apache 2.0 configuration... [ ok ]
Hors ligne
#5 Le 23/09/2006, à 15:30
- M. DECLERCQ
Re : Install Serveur LAMP [Closed] [résolut en réinstallant ubuntu]
Hello, je suis dans le même cas que toi. j'ai suivi le tutorial http://doc.ubuntu-fr.org/serveur/lamp_bis ne marchant pas, j'ai tout désisnstaller avec synaptic remis au propre, recommencé, apache marche mais dès que je met un fichier php, il me propose de le télécharger au lieu de l'interpréter...
je sais que ce problème est une mauvaise configuration du httpd.conf ou de apache2.conf, un module qui manque ou un truc du genre... Quelqu'un sait-il ?
Merci bien en tout cas !
A bientôt !
Bonjour ;
Etant l'auteur du tutoriel lamp_bis, je me permets de vous rappeler que :
- Vous devez partir d'une nouvelle installation d'Ubuntu Dapper Drake (pas breesy).
- Que si vous n'arrivez pas à executer php, cela vient surement du fait que vous avez sauté un paragraphe.
Notamment, il convient de vérifier que vous avez bien installé les paquets suivants :
php5 libapache2-mod-php5 php5-mysql
Je me permets de préciser que le tutoriel précité à été tester de multiples fois est qu'il est utilisé par la pluparts des utilisateurs Ubuntu.
____________________________
Bien cordialement ,
Monsieur Laurent DECLERCQ
Cordialement ;
Hors ligne
#6 Le 23/09/2006, à 16:36
- casimir
Re : Install Serveur LAMP [Closed] [résolut en réinstallant ubuntu]
Je ne pense pas que l'on remette le tuto en cause, on ne pourrait se le permettre.
Simplement une erreure de notre part, en ce qui me concerne j'utilise apache depuis deux ans et depuis au moin un an php5 et ses dépendences et tout fonctionnait, jusqu'a, il y a deux jour.
/usr/bin/mysqladmin: connect to server at 'localhost' failed
error: 'Can't connect to local MySQL server through socket '/var/run/mysqld/mysqld.sock' (2)'
Check that mysqld is running and that the socket: '/var/run/mysqld/mysqld.sock' exists!
et gilloud fini par =>
Merci bien en tout cas !
, si c'est pas poli ca ?
à mon tour de te remercier pour ton tuto et ta présence sur le forum.
Hors ligne
#7 Le 24/09/2006, à 08:30
- casimir
Re : Install Serveur LAMP [Closed] [résolut en réinstallant ubuntu]
apres avoir suprime de retour apache et apache2 et tout ce qui se trouvait en relation avec apache comme "libapache2-mod-auth-mysql" (avec synaptic)
quand je fait
dpkg -l |grep apache
rc apache-common 1.3.34-2ubuntu0.1 support files for all Apache webservers
rc libapache-mod-php4 4.4.2-1build1 server-side, HTML-embedded scripting languag
rc libapache-mod-php5 5.1.4-1.dotdeb.1 PHP 5 scripting language - apache 1.3 module
rc libapache2-mod-auth-mysql 4.3.9-2ubuntu1 Apache 2 module for MySQL authentication
rc libapache2-mod-encoding 20040616-4 Apache2 module for non-ascii filename intero
rc libapache2-mod-php5.0 5.0.5-0.8~hoary1 HTML-embedded scripting language (apache 2.0
ii libiconv-hook1 0.0.20021209-6.1 extension of iconv for libapache-mod-encodinjustclo@ubuntu:~$ sudo apt-get libapache2-mod-auth-mysql --purge
Password:
E: L'opération libapache2-mod-auth-mysql n'est pas valable
Hors ligne
#8 Le 24/09/2006, à 11:54
- casimir
Re : Install Serveur LAMP [Closed] [résolut en réinstallant ubuntu]
Je vient d'installer apache2 sur un deuxieme pc et sans probleme ca fonctionne, jai suivi le uto pour l'encodage des cacracteres, tant que j'y était, mais c'est pas mon poste de travail, donc suis pas plus avancé j'ai le meme sources-list sur les deux.
Je me demande comment j'avais installer apache et mysql avant, je pense avec une sources debian de quelques part m'enfin ca fonctionnait comme ca.
Hors ligne
#9 Le 24/09/2006, à 16:02
- M. DECLERCQ
Re : Install Serveur LAMP [Closed] [résolut en réinstallant ubuntu]
Bonjour ;
Je ne vois pas exactement ce que tu veux faire mais en tout état de cause, tu ne risque pas de désinstaller grand chose avec cette commande ==>
sudo apt-get libapache2-mod-auth-mysql --purge
Tu devrais plutôt essayer celle-ci, tu verras, elle fonctionne nettement mieux :
sudo apt-get remove --purge libapache2-mod-auth-mysql
____________________
Bien cordialement ;
Monsieur Laurent DECLERCQ
Dernière modification par M. DECLERCQ (Le 24/09/2006, à 16:03)
Cordialement ;
Hors ligne
#10 Le 24/09/2006, à 19:06
- casimir
Re : Install Serveur LAMP [Closed] [résolut en réinstallant ubuntu]
sudo apt-get remove --purge libapache2-mod-auth-mysql
Lecture des listes de paquets... Fait
Construction de l'arbre des dépendances... Fait
Le paquet libapache2-mod-auth-mysql n'est pas installé, et ne peut donc être supprimé
0 mis à jour, 0 nouvellement installés, 0 à enlever et 0 non mis à jour.
C'hui pas bon c'est vrai, tu me remu encore le couteau.
mais j'avais essayer ca avant c'était pareil
sudo apt-get remove libapache-mod-php4 --purge
Lecture des listes de paquets... Fait
Construction de l'arbre des dépendances... Fait
Le paquet libapache-mod-php4 n'est pas installé, et ne peut donc être supprimé
0 mis à jour, 0 nouvellement installés, 0 à enlever et 0 non mis à jour.
C'était plutot ca que je devait poster, dsl.
Hors ligne
#11 Le 25/09/2006, à 17:03
- M. DECLERCQ
Re : Install Serveur LAMP [Closed] [résolut en réinstallant ubuntu]
Bonjour ;
Surtout, ne prends pas mes réponses pour une moquerie ou autre chose de ce genre, tel n'est absolument pas mon but.
Dit moi exactement ce que tu cherches à faire et je te répondrais en conséquence.
______________________
Bien cordialement ;
Monsieur Laurent DECLERCQ
Dernière modification par M. DECLERCQ (Le 25/09/2006, à 17:04)
Cordialement ;
Hors ligne
#12 Le 25/09/2006, à 22:50
- casimir
Re : Install Serveur LAMP [Closed] [résolut en réinstallant ubuntu]
Ben je ne le resent pas comme ca non plus,
Ce que je cherche a faire c'est de reinstaller apache avec ton tuto mais sur mon poste ca ne marche pas. j'essay tout dabord de desinstaller tout pour renouveller une enniéme install.
Je crois l'avoir déja fait, et comme je le disait plus haut je vient de tester l'install d'apache sur un autre ordi et sans probleme ca marche.
Sur mon poste présent, mysql ne se lance pas, et je ne sais pas pourquoi, je ne sais ou chezrcher, j'ai supprimer le maximun de chose (répertoire) que je pouvait.
Si tu me dit essaye de ressuivre le tuto, je fait !
Hors ligne
#13 Le 26/09/2006, à 05:52
- M. DECLERCQ
Re : Install Serveur LAMP [Closed] [résolut en réinstallant ubuntu]
Bonjour ;
Je vais effectivement te dire de recommencer le tuto mais cette fois-ci en partant d'une nouvelle installation d'Ubuntu comme c'est clairement indiquer.
Pour un remove et ré-install, il faut que je me penche sur la question car actuellement, cela ne fonctionne pas.
________________________
Bien cordialement ;
Monsieur Laurent DECLERCQ
Cordialement ;
Hors ligne
#14 Le 26/09/2006, à 07:49
- gilloud
Re : Install Serveur LAMP [Closed] [résolut en réinstallant ubuntu]
Pour un remove et ré-install, il faut que je me penche sur la question car actuellement, cela ne fonctionne pas.
Oui, c'est mon cas en effet... J'ai eu des soucis lors de ma première installation. depuis j'ai tout retiré concernant php, mysql, apache et j'essaie de tout remettre mais là, je pense que je dois aller plus dans les fichiers de configuration car en suivant scrupeuleusement les étapes, l'ajout des mods de php et de mysql pour apache ne semblent pas fonctionner:
$ sudo apt-get install php5 libapache2-mod-php5 php5-mysql
Si j'ai d'autres pistes, je les fait suivre.
Cordialement,
Gilles PILLOUD
www.zikula.fr
Hors ligne
#15 Le 26/09/2006, à 17:28
- casimir
Re : Install Serveur LAMP [Closed] [résolut en réinstallant ubuntu]
D'accord mais j'avais vraiment pas envi de ca, je comprend que c'est bien clairement indiqué mais, je n'ai rien trouvé comme tuto pour reinstaller apache. àprés une suppréssion c'est pas normal ca, c'est dommage car a la base c'est un petit probleme de lancemment mysql dans doute une mise a jour d'un paquet douteux, mais ca n'a pas l'air d'étre une généralité. Ubuntu n'est pas orienté serveur certes mais il y en aplus d'un qui s'en serve pour ca.
Je vais faire une sauvegarde et je vais reinstaller.
Hors ligne
#16 Le 26/09/2006, à 18:18
- M. DECLERCQ
Re : Install Serveur LAMP [Closed] [résolut en réinstallant ubuntu]
Bonsoir;
Beaucoup d'utilisateur ont tenté une désinstallation et ré-installation et à chaque fois, cela s'est traduit pas un echec.
Il faut que je fasse une simulation sur un de mes serveurs afin de trouver une solution définitive et que je la repporte dans le wiki de la communauté Ubuntu.
A mon avis, il s'agit simplement de liens symboliques qui ne sont pas ré-implémentés aprés ré-installation. Je sais aussi qu'il existe un problème au niveau de l'exécution de php lorsqu'on fait une ré-installation après une purge. En ce qui concerne Mysql, je n'ai eu connaissance d'aucun problème majeur.
Prommis, je vais m'employer à régler ce problème récurrent.
________________________
Bien cordialement ;
Monsieur Laurent DECLERCQ
Cordialement ;
Hors ligne
#17 Le 27/09/2006, à 21:19
- casimir
Re : Install Serveur LAMP [Closed] [résolut en réinstallant ubuntu]
Alors sur mon autre poste j'ai fait une fausse mani , enter trop facile.
sudo chmod 777 /var/*
et hop le meme probleme qu'au départ donc j'ai refait
sudo chmod 655 /var/* ou sudo chmod 440 /var/*
je sais plus, mais c'est bon. je me suis fait **** pendant plusieurs jours. alors que j'avais du faire la meme erreur ou presque sur mon poste.
Hors ligne
#18 Le 27/09/2006, à 21:30
- M. DECLERCQ
Re : Install Serveur LAMP [Closed] [résolut en réinstallant ubuntu]
Alors sur mon autre poste j'ai fait une fausse mani , enter trop facile.
sudo chmod 777 /var/*et hop le meme probleme qu'au départ donc j'ai refait
sudo chmod 655 /var/* ou sudo chmod 440 /var/*
je sais plus, mais c'est bon. je me suis fait **** pendant plusieurs jours. alors que j'avais du faire la meme erreur ou presque sur mon poste.
Bonsoir ;
J'ai dû louper un épisode car je comprends pas trop la nature de votre message ?
_______________________
Bien cordialement ;
Monsieur Laurent DECLERCQ
Cordialement ;
Hors ligne
#19 Le 28/09/2006, à 11:32
- casimir
Re : Install Serveur LAMP [Closed] [résolut en réinstallant ubuntu]
J'ai donner des droits 777 à /var/*
J'avis un message identique à mon premier post
error: 'Can't connect to local MySQL server through socket '/var/run/mysqld/mysqld.sock' (2)'
Check that mysqld is running and that the socket: '/var/run/mysqld/mysqld.sock' exists!
et c'est pour cela que j'ai voulu reinstaller apache et mysql (à cause de ce message)
alors qu'il me semble que si j'avais remis les droits neccessaires je n'aurait pas eu à tout desinstaller et maintenant à me prendre la tete à reinstaller.
Comme la methode du tuto ne peut plus fonctionner qu'el serait la facon pour reinstaller apache mysql php dans mon cas, puis-je copier les dossier appache2 php5 et mysql dans ordi à un autre ?
mais dans quel répertoire doivent t'il etre placé, il y en a dans:
/etc/..
/var/run/mysqld
mais aussi ailleurs et la je ne sais pas!
Hors ligne
#20 Le 30/09/2006, à 19:23
- casimir
Re : Install Serveur LAMP [Closed] [résolut en réinstallant ubuntu]
Bon j'ai reinstaller ma buntu, je crois que c'était plus simple, ca arrive de faire des betises.
Je pense que mon probleme de départ c'était d'avoir donné des droits 777 a /var/run
Alors faut pas trop jouer avec "chmod 777" , ca me servira de lecon.
Dernière modification par casimir (Le 30/09/2006, à 19:27)
Hors ligne